Job Description

This position is for a full-time research technologist in the Clinical Pathology Laboratory at AbbVie. The laboratory is directed by a Veterinary Clinical Pathologist and performs routine non-clinical testing to assist in the safety assessment of pharmaceuticals being developed to treat human disease.

Job Responsibilities/Qualifications

  • Operating and maintaining instruments for hematology, clinical chemistry, coagulation, and urinalysis
  • Interpreting and troubleshooting quality control results to ensure accurate and precise test results
  • Performing preventive maintenance, troubleshooting, and calibration of laboratory instrumentation
  • Following all policies, procedures and guidelines necessary for Good Laboratory Practice (GLP) regulatory compliance and in accordance with CLIA and CLSI
  • Using a validated computer system to receive and process orders, and provide test results 
  • Participating in CAP proficiency surveys
  • Developing and updating standard operating procedures (SOP)s
  • Designing and implementing procedures for instrument qualification and method validation 
  • Completing all mandatory internal training and following implemented health and safety requirements
  • Completing additional training to develop competency in new methods as they are implemented
  • Standing, sitting, lifting up to 40lbs (on occasion), pipetting and other general lab tasks
